Zoom-N-Save™
This high production tool brings municipal sewage inspection technology to the 21st century. Capable of gathering data on about one mile of pipe and the associated man-holes per shift, this product can save you money and time in reaching your objectives. The Zoom-N-Save program is composed of three distinct phases.
- Inventory – Depending on the size and budget of the municipality, inventories can be completed in a few short months or as long as several years.
- Status of Assets – This programs analyses the footage recorded, and codes the assets in accordance to industry standards.
- Data Management – this program provides the municipality with a searchable data base that contains the asset identifiers, related footage, stills, asset status and, can generate reports of pre-set queries, or specialized queries can be designed for specific need.
This three part process gives you, the customer, a tool to generate a “Master Plan” to address your issues, and seek the necessary financing from the purse holders with documented facts, backed up with visual information.
ITP’s Zoom-N-Save™ programs can be custom designed for each municipality to meet their individual needs. There are some basic features and benefits that the program offers.
- The program used by ITP is able to take existing ARC/GIS mapping that a municipality may be using and integrate it into its system, thus working with established asset identifiers, not duplicating any existing data points or creating new ones. The data collected from the zoom camera is then uniquely identified by this pre-existing and known identifier. This minimizes the possibility of data errors. Where no previous ARC/GIS information is available, the program builds a new mapping system that is coupled with the collected data. This will help that municipality in its sewer system management and performance, reducing costs and avoiding emergencies.
- After the data is gathered in the field, qualified office technician (trained in WRc-based sewer condition classification method) review all the inspection videos, and use survey software to record the defects observed, and calculate priority grades using WRc standard of grading and language.
- The query and reporting feature of the service give the municipality the necessary data to generate a Master Plan to address their maintenance issues. In addition, any repairs made after the preliminary inspections, can be updated and date-stamped, so historical data can be maintained and accessible to future planners and managers in the municipality.
Optional additional data can be secured during inspection to meet municipal requirements. Some of these options can include GPS data of manholes, visual and movie inspection of manholes, plus others.

BECAM ™
(Buried Electrical and Communication Asset Management)
Electrical and communications utilities with underground structures or vaults will benefit greatly from this unique service, currently only available through Innovative Technology Products, LLC (ITP).
ITP, using exclusive CTZoomTechnology’s CTSpec Hydrocom software, specifically designed for rapid and effective management of images and reports of any electrical or communication structure or vault provides custom designed service packages that include the following standard features.
- Points of the compass indicating the camera orientation during inspections and when viewing the film.
- On-screen view-finder to make it easier to identify pipes or track cables under investigation.
- On-screen measurement of the distance between cables, transformers, interrupters, etc., useful in planning the upgrading of the network.
- Superimposition of annotations onto photo files (e.g. north wall, cable number, etc.)
- User defined video headings can include specific items, like company logo, technician’s name, volume of water pumped, project number, or any other information field.
- Time-code based archiving of video files for rapid viewing of specific sections without replaying the entire video; compatible with Windows Media Player.
- Simultaneous playback of more than one film in separate Media Player windows to validate field notes or make comparisons.
- Simultaneous playback of more than one section of the same film in separate windows for concurrent viewing of different sections of the vault.
In addition to these standard features, ITP offers the capability to film using infer-red cameras and storing these video clips together with the standard videos. Another valuable option is to obtain GPS coordinates for each vault inspected.
All this data is compiled in user-friendly multi-purpose file management module.
- Film is automatically saved with the corresponding structure and project numbers to facilitate project history management.
- Video file retention of marker names and positions means users can share files and activate set markers with Windows Media Player.
- CTSpec Hydrocom Viewer for displaying and archiving the results of the inspections included with delivery, at no extra charge or license fee
